  2. Power processing unit
    In the context of spacecraft, the power processing unit (PPU) is a module containing the electrical subsystem responsible for providing electrical power to other parts of the spacecraft.   5. Power transfer unit
    In aviation, a Power Transfer Unit (PTU) is a device that transfers hydraulic power from one of an aircraft`s hydraulic systems to another in the event that second system has failed or been turned off.   8. Power Unit
    The device on hydraulic elevators which supplies the motive force to run the car.
